    IV When ever you are sick or weary boys.
    Just come up to our hill, and its there you'll find the "Cailín Deas that'll treat you to a gill
    We'll sing all night till broad daylight concerning Erin's shore
    How glad I'll feel to dance a reel on the Green Hills of Doomore.
    Collected by Winnie Doyle (Floughena)
    Composed by :-
    Tom Cawley a native of Doomore.
